This 56 hp 5203 MFWD (4-wheel drive) with loader replaced my old 5200 2-wheel drive. Same great performing tractor. However, the 5203 is far more capable but has had some problems.
Rear hydraulics leaked on delivery but was corrected by dealer (AG Power of Mineola). Cold start sensor failed at 200 hrs, blowing a fuse and prevented starting. One $30 sensor and .30 cent fuse later it was fixed.
My only complaint is control ergonomics -- the 4wd lever, PTO lever and ABC shifter are too close together, making it difficult to reach the 4wd lever when the PTO is engaged. Other than that it's been a great tractor.
